Buying Guide for Humbucker Mount With Switch
Understanding What a Humbucker Mount With Switch Is
When I first looked into upgrading my guitar, I realized a humbucker mount with a switch isn’t just a simple part. It’s a mounting ring or frame that holds the humbucker pickup securely on the guitar body and includes an integrated switch to control the pickup’s function. This combination gives me more flexibility in sound without needing extra modifications.
Why I Needed a Humbucker Mount With Switch
I wanted to streamline my guitar setup by combining the mounting and switching functions into one unit. This made installation easier and gave me quick access to toggle pickups or coil-split options, enhancing my tonal versatility during performances or recording sessions.
Key Features to Look For
When choosing a humbucker mount with switch, I focused on a few important aspects:
- Compatibility: It must fit my guitar’s body and pickup cavity perfectly. I checked the dimensions carefully.
- Switch Type: I preferred a switch that matched my playing style, whether a toggle, push-pull, or slide switch.
- Build Quality: Durable materials like high-grade plastic or metal ensure longevity and stable mounting.
- Wiring Options: I looked for mounts that supported easy wiring or came with clear instructions to avoid complications.
- Aesthetic Match: Since it’s visible, I wanted the mount’s finish and color to complement my guitar’s look.
Installation Considerations from My Experience
Installing the mount with switch was straightforward once I understood the wiring layout. I recommend having basic soldering skills or consulting a professional if you’re unsure. Also, verify that your guitar’s cavity can accommodate the switch without affecting structural integrity.
Benefits I Gained
Using a humbucker mount with switch gave me more control over my guitar’s sound without bulky modifications. I could switch between different pickup configurations on the fly, expanding my tonal palette. The integrated design also reduced clutter and made my instrument look cleaner.
Things to Avoid Based on My Learnings
I avoided mounts with unclear wiring guides or flimsy construction. Also, mismatched sizes caused headaches during installation, so precise measurement is crucial. Finally, cheap switches often fail quickly, so investing in quality pays off.
